# action_handler.py
#
# will be called by /action
import datetime
from clients import get_client
from actions import actions_signatures
from actions import Action
from django.utils import simplejson
from google.appengine.ext import db
from google.appengine.api import users
from google.appengine.ext import webapp
from google.appengine.api.channel import create_channel
from google.appengine.ext.webapp.util import run_wsgi_app
# Recives a signature of an action
# and check the args recived if it can execute the action.
def validate_args(signature_args, args):
len_signature_args = len(signature_args)
len_args = len(args)
if len_signature_args != len_args:
return False
for i in range(len_signature_args):
#response['errors'].append('s_ar['+str(i)+']:'+str(signature_args[i]))
if signature_args[i] == str:
try:
args[i] = str(args[i])
except:
return False
elif signature_args[i] == int:
try:
args[i] = int(args[i])
except:
return False
elif signature_args[i] == float:
try:
args[i] = float(args[i])
except:
return False
#response['errors'].append('FIM VALIDATE')
return True
